Core Viewpoint - The article highlights the breakthrough of China's 90GHz oscilloscope, marking a significant advancement in high-end electronic measurement instruments and addressing the long-standing "bottleneck" in chip technology due to Western restrictions on exports [4][5][6]. Group 1: Product Launch and Significance - On October 15, 2025, Shenzhen Wanliyan Technology Co., Ltd. launched its flagship product, a 90GHz bandwidth ultra-high-speed real-time oscilloscope, achieving the highest level in China and the second globally [5]. - This oscilloscope features four channels, each independently supporting 90GHz bandwidth and a sampling rate of 200G, representing a new benchmark for domestic real-time oscilloscopes [5]. - The launch is seen as a critical breakthrough in high-end electronic measurement instruments, providing essential support for the development of next-generation communication, artificial intelligence, and aerospace technologies in China [6]. Group 2: Market Challenges - The oscilloscope market in China faces three main challenges: 1. Supply challenge: High-speed interface testing for chips below 7nm requires oscilloscopes with bandwidths above 60GHz to 90GHz, while Western products reach up to 110GHz, leaving a significant gap [9]. 2. Efficiency challenge: The exponential increase in testing complexity due to higher interface speeds is severely slowing down the R&D process [10]. 3. Experience challenge: Traditional button-based interactions are inadequate for modern engineers' needs for complex testing scenarios [11]. Group 3: Technological Innovation and User Experience - The success of the 90GHz oscilloscope is attributed to deep technological accumulation and extensive industry collaboration, involving key technologies such as processes, materials, chips, and software algorithms [13]. - The oscilloscope features a fully touch-screen design and gesture recognition capabilities, enhancing user experience and operational efficiency, akin to modern smartphones and electric vehicles [13][14]. - Feedback from users, including top institutions like Shanghai Jiao Tong University, indicates significant improvements in usability and efficiency, with some stating it "liberates testing productivity" [14]. Group 4: Industry Positioning and Market Strategy - The company emphasizes that the launch of the 90GHz product is not intended to undermine domestic competitors but to collectively enhance China's instrument and meter industry reputation [15]. - The oscilloscope provides a crucial alternative in the domestic market, especially as the Wassenaar Arrangement's restrictions on high-speed real-time oscilloscopes are set to change, while U.S. regulations remain at 60GHz [15]. - The company aims to create a long-lasting brand that can be trusted for quality and performance, similar to the evolution seen in the electric vehicle sector [15].
